#70e98d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70e98d is composed of 43.9% red, 91.4%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.5%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 134.4 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 67.6%. #70e98d color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00d31b.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#70e98d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70e98d has RGB values of R:112, G:233,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 7399821.

Shades and Tints of #70e98d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a04 is the darkest color, while #f8fef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#70e98d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9b0ab is the less saturated color, while #5dfc83 is the most saturated one.
